Highlights
Are people in Lawrenceville older or younger than people in Farmington?
- The Median Age in Lawrenceville is 4.7 years younger than in Farmington.

Are housing costs cheaper in Lawrenceville or Farmington?
- Lawrenceville housing costs are 75.9% more expensive than Farmington hous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Lawrenceville or Farmington?
- The average commute for residents of Lawrenceville is 14.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Farmington.
